Trees Clearing in Atlanta, GA
Trees clearing services involve the removal of unwanted or hazardous trees from residential properties. This work typically includes cutting down trees, trimming branches, and removing debris to improve safety, access, or aesthetics. Projects may range from removing dead or diseased trees that pose a risk to nearby structures or power lines, to clearing large areas for new construction or landscaping. Property owners should consider the size, location, and health of trees when requesting clearing services, as well as any local regulations or permits that might apply to tree removal in their area.
Before requesting trees clearing services, homeowners often want to understand the scope of work involved, including the potential impact on their landscape and any necessary preparations. It’s helpful to know whether the service includes stump grinding or removal, as well as how debris will be handled afterward. Clarifying these details can ensure the project aligns with property goals and safety considerations, making the process smoother and more efficient.

Trees Clearing Questions
What types of trees can be cleared? Tree clearing services can remove various types of trees, including mature, diseased, or unwanted species, to improve property safety and appearance.
When is tree clearing necessary? Tree clearing is often needed for construction projects, landscape redesigns, or to remove hazards like storm-damaged or fallen trees.
How does tree clearing impact the landscape? Proper clearing can enhance visibility, create space for new landscaping, and reduce risks associated with dead or overgrown trees.
What should property owners consider before tree clearing? It's important to assess the health of the tree, the surrounding environment, and any local regulations or permits required.
